Hong Kong clerk says normal life ‘ended’ after taxi hit her during 2019 protest

A Hong Kong kindergarten clerk who was seriously injured by a taxi during the 2019 anti-government protests has told the High Court she has been unable to resume a normal life, citing ongoing mobility limitations, extensive leg scarring and the likelihood of future knee replacement surgery.
Park Hoi-lam’s lawyers on Tuesday urged the court to find taxi driver Henry Cheng Kwok-chuen liable for at least HK$8.4 million (US$1.07 million) in damages after his vehicle mounted a pavement and struck her...
